The performance of rubber foam insulation relies on the microscopic architecture of its cellular structure. Unlike open-cell fibrous structures like glass wool or rock wool, Kingflex elastomeric insulation is formulated using a co-polymerization process of Nitrile Butadiene Rubber (NBR) and Polyvinyl Chloride (PVC). This matrix is expanded under precise thermochemical conditions to yield a closed-cell content exceeding 98%.
This closed-cell density (ranging from 40kg/m³ to 55kg/m³) operates as an integrated thermal and vapor barrier. Every single cubic centimeter of our NBR/PVC matrix contains millions of micro-cavities filled with inactive air. This geometry restricts the mean free path of gas molecules, resulting in an exceptionally low thermal conductivity ($\lambda \le 0.034 \text{ W/m}\cdot\text{K}$ at 0°C). Concurrently, this closed-cell wall blocks the migration of gaseous moisture, achieving a high vapor resistance factor ($\mu \ge 10,000$), rendering external vapor jackets obsolete.
By locking out moisture, Kingflex rubber sheets prevent the accumulation of water inside the insulation layer. Even a 1% moisture absorption by volume can lead to a 10-15% increase in thermal conductivity. Our high-density NBR matrix ensures thermal stability throughout the system life.
Boasting a compression resilience rate of >80%, Kingflex NBR/PVC sheets withstand mechanical stresses associated with pipeline expansion and external pressure, ensuring long-term thickness retention and insulation effectiveness.

| Performance Metrics | NBR/PVC Elastomeric Rubber Foam | Traditional Glass / Rock Wool | Polyurethane Foam (PU)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Thermal Conductivity (at 0°C) | ≤ 0.034 W/m·K | 0.036 - 0.042 W/m·K | 0.024 - 0.030 W/m·K |
| Moisture Vapor Resistance (μ) | ≥ 10,000 (Built-in Vapor Barrier) | ≤ 1.2 (Needs external cladding) | 50 - 150 (Vulnerable to aging) |
| Operating Temperature Range | -40°C to +105°C (ULT up to -196°C) | Up to +650°C (Poor sub-zero limit) | -50°C to +110°C |
| Acoustic Attenuation Capacity | High (Vibration dampening + absorption) | Excellent (Absorption only, no dampening) | Low |
| Corrosion Under Insulation (CUI) Risk | Extremely Low (Non-wicking material) | High (Acts like a water sponge) | Medium |
Modern engineering procurement demands a shift from simple unit-price comparison toward total-cost-of-ownership (TCO) evaluation and strict ESG (Environmental, Social, and Governance) parameters. The demand for industrial rubber foam sheet rolls is driven by regional energy regulations, green building standards (such as LEED v4 and BREEAM), and the expansion of heavy computing and cold-chain supply operations worldwide.
1. The Halogen-Free and Green Building Revolution: High-density urban zones and modern transport infrastructures specify low smoke toxicity profiles. Halogen-free formulations prevent toxic acid gas emission during fire incidents. Project specifications in the EU and North America now demand UL94, RoHS, and REACH certified materials.
2. Extreme Cryogenic & LNG Engineering: The rapid growth of Liquefied Natural Gas (LNG) processing and ultra-low temperature chemical processing has made traditional hard-shell insulation obsolete. Flexible, multi-layered alkadiene-modified elastomeric sheets remain flexible at temperatures down to -196°C, absorbing thermal expansion stress and reducing the risk of structural cracking.
CUI accounts for massive maintenance expenditure globally. Closed-cell elastomeric rubber foam forms a water-impermeable layer against metal pipes, avoiding water trapping and preventing rust. As a result, global engineering procurement groups are replacing fibrous insulation materials in offshore platforms, chemical processing plants, and commercial HVAC networks.

In humid high-temperature environments (like tropical zones and coastal projects), condensation on HVAC ducts can cause structural damage. Kingflex self-adhesive elastomeric sheets block warm air contact with cold metal, eliminating moisture buildup on duct walls.
LNG facilities and ultra-low temp storage tanks require insulation that remains flexible below freezing. Our alkadiene modified rubbers maintain high elasticity down to -196°C, preventing stress fractures and system failure.

Elastomeric rubber foam insulation is primarily engineered for HVAC ductwork insulation, commercial chilled/hot water line networks, architectural building wall/roof cavities, industrial pipeline cold conservation, and acoustic isolation systems. Its closed-cell geometry prevents thermal bridging and condensation in high-moisture air environments.
Yes. Our insulation materials feature fire-retardant compound chemistry that meets global building safety codes. This includes compliance with BS 476 Part 6 (Class 0 rating for low propagation energy) and Part 7 (Class 1 rating for surface spread of flame), alongside UL94 V-0 flame-retardant ratings.
Elastomeric Rubber Foam features a flexible, closed-cell polymer structure with a built-in water vapor barrier, making it suitable for HVAC, chilled water lines, and outdoor environments. Rock Wool is a fibrous mineral structure that handles higher temperatures (up to 650°C), but it lacks vapor resistance and requires an external protective cladding to prevent moisture absorption.
